The federal government established the Employee Retention Credit (ERC) to  supply a refundable  work tax credit to  aid  services with the cost of  maintaining  team  used.

Eligible organizations that experienced a decline in gross receipts or were closed because of government order and didn’t claim the credit when they submitted their original return can capitalize by filing modified work tax returns. Organizations that file quarterly employment tax returns can submit Form 941-X,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return or Claim for RefundPDF, to claim the credit for previous 2020 as well as 2021 quarters. Covid19 PPP pitchbook streetjournal.

With the exception of a recoverystartup business, many taxpayers became ineligible to claim the ERC for salaries paid after September 30, 2021. A recovery start-up business can still claim the ERC for wages paid after June 30, 2021, and also prior to January 1, 2022.

 

What Is The Employee Retention Credit (ERC), And How Does The Program Work?

When the Covid 19 pandemic started, as well as companies were required to close down their operations, Congress passed programs to supply economic aid to firms. Among these programs was the staff member retention credit ( ERC).

The ERC gives qualified employers payroll tax credit scores for salaries and medical insurance paid to workers. When the Infrastructure Investment as well as Jobs Act was signed right into regulation in November 2021, it put an end to the ERC program.

Despite the end of the program,  companies still have the opportunity to  insurance claim ERC for  approximately  3 years retroactively. Covid19 PPP pitchbook streetjournal.  Below is an introduction of just how the program works and just how to claim this credit for your business.

 

What Is The ERC?

Originally  offered from March 13, 2020, through December 31, 2020, the ERC is a refundable payroll tax credit  produced as part of the CARAR 0.0% ES Act. Covid19 PPP pitchbook streetjournal.  The function of the ERC was to motivate employers to keep their employees on payroll during the pandemic.

 Certifying  companies and borrowers that  obtained a Paycheck Protection Program loan could claim  as much as 50% of qualified  incomes,  consisting of eligible health insurance  expenditures. The Consolidated Appropriations Act (CAA)  broadened the ERC. Employers that qualified in 2021 can claim a credit of 70% in qualified  incomes.

 

Who Is Eligible For The ERC?

Whether or not you get the ERC depends upon the time period you’re requesting. To be eligible for 2020, you need to have run a business or tax exempt company that was partly or fully shut down as a result of Covid-19. Covid19 PPP pitchbook streetjournal.  You additionally require to reveal that you experienced a considerable decrease in sales– less than 50% of similar gross invoices compared to 2019.

If you’re trying to qualify for 2021, you  need to show that you experienced a decline in gross receipts by 80%  contrasted to the  exact same  amount of time in 2019. If you weren’t in business in 2019, you can  contrast your gross receipts to 2020.

The CARES Act does ban independent individuals from asserting the ERC for their very own salaries. Covid19 PPP pitchbook streetjournal.  You likewise can’t claim incomes for particular people that relate to you, but you can claim the credit for salaries paid to staff members.

 

What Are Qualified Wages?

What counts as qualified wages  relies on the  dimension of your business and how many employees you have on staff. There’s no  dimension  restriction to be eligible for the ERC,  however small  and also  huge companies are treated differently.

For 2020, if you had more than 100 full-time workers in 2019, you can only claim the incomes of staff members you retained yet were not working. If you have less than 100 staff members, you can claim everyone, whether they were functioning or not.

For 2021, the threshold was elevated to having 500 permanent staff members in 2019, offering companies a whole lot a lot more freedom regarding who they can claim for the credit. Covid19 PPP pitchbook streetjournal.  Any type of wages that are based on FICA taxes Qualify, and you can include qualified wellness costs when computing the tax credit.

This earnings needs to have been paid between March 13, 2020, as well as September 30, 2021. recovery start-up businesses have to claim the credit with the end of 2021.

 

 Just how To Claim The Tax Credit.

Even though the program  finished in 2021,  companies still have time to claim the ERC. Covid19 PPP pitchbook streetjournal.  When you submit your federal tax returns, you’ll claim this tax credit by filling in Form 941.

Some businesses, particularly those that got a Paycheck Protection Program loan in 2020, incorrectly thought they really did not receive the ERC. Covid19 PPP pitchbook streetjournal.  If you’ve already filed your tax returns as well as now understand you are qualified for the ERC, you can retroactively use by filling out the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return (941-X).
